Today’s spot of creativiTEA is brought to you by San Francisco-based artist Stacy Polson.

She created these needle-felted teapot sculptures for an exhibition at the Mobilia Gallery in Cambridge, MA. She chose “If Ducks Ran the Circus” as her theme for these beautiful and whimsical pieces.

She initially got into needle felting while trying to re-create 17th century Japanese woodcuts in wool. I love the gorgeous colors and quirky details of her wool paintings. Isn’t it simply amazing what can be done with a needle, some wool, “a little determination,” and lots of imagination?
